WATERWAY INSTALLATION STRUCTURE IN A TOILET
A waterway installation structure in a toilet includes a connection module. The connection module includes a module body including a watercourse and includes at least two connection pipe joints disposed on the module body and in fluid communication with the watercourse. The waterway installation structure in the toilet also includes at least two waterway modules. The at least two waterway modules include at least two waterway joints configured to be respectively connected to the at least two connection pipe joints. The at least two waterway joints are configured to be respectively inserted into the at least two connection pipe joints, or the at least two connection pipe joints are configured to be respectively inserted into the at least two waterway joints.

Panel for external air-conditioning ducts and similar products
A panel for self-supporting ducts, in particular air-conditioning ducts, made up of a core of mineral wool or the like, covered on its external face and on its internal face with an exterior covering and an interior covering, respectively. The interior covering includes or preferably is made up of an aluminum sheet, a layer of a glass fabric or a layer of a glass web. The exterior covering includes the succession of a first layer of plastics material, an aluminum sheet, and a second layer of plastics material. The layers of plastics material are bonded to the aluminum sheet directly or via an adhesive. The exterior covering is bonded to the external surface of the core by glue.

Square tube forming process
A tube and method for sizing the effective inside diameter of the tube to a smaller effective inside diameter is provided. The method uses rollers that apply focused pressure to the tube to create a crease that reduces the effective inside diameter without substantially changing the outside envelope of the tube. The crease may be either a radius or squared. Reducing the effective inside diameter of the tube creates radiused surfaces for a self-tapping screw to cut threads.
FLOW BAFFLES FOR SHELL AND TUBE HEAT EXCHANGERS
An axial flow baffle for a shell and tube heat exchanger includes a substantially planar body configured for transverse arrangement in a longitudinally elongated shell of the shell and tube heat exchanger, a plurality of axial flow tube apertures each comprising a central tube hole configured to receive a tube of the heat exchanger, and an array of peripheral primary flow holes circumferentially spaced apart around the tube hole. The primary flow holes each interrupt the central tube hole and formed a radially inward projecting tube support protrusions between the primary flow holes which engage a single tube. Each primary flow hole has a non-polygonal configuration, which may be semicircular in some embodiments. The primary flow holes create axial flow around the periphery of the tubes through the baffles. In another aspect, a hybrid cross-flow baffle includes a combination of axial flow tube apertures and circular tube support holes.
Stainless steel foil laminated plastic HVAC duct and method of making same
A flame-resistant, insulated, plastic HVAC duct including a channel configured for conveying forced air and a duct wall forming the channel, the duct wall including a plastic layer disposed between a thermally insulating layer and a metal foil layer. The metal foil layer is arranged to form an outer surface of the duct wall, and the thermally insulating layer is arranged to form an inner surface of the duct wall. A second metal foil layer may be disposed between the thermally insulating layer and the plastic layer.
